Abstract
To purify a d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O), this DMSO is placed in contact with an ion exchange resin of sulfonic type in --SO.sub.3 NH.sub.4 form, and the DMSO is then separated from the resin. The DMSO thus obtained has an iron cation content lower than 1 ppb and a sodium cation content lower than 2 ppb.
